Biography

Jane Rosenthal (b. 1954) in Providence, Rhode Island is an American film producer. She attended both Brown and New York University.

Early in her career she helped to develop and produce over 70 movies for television while working at CBS in Los Angeles, California.

In 1989, Jane co-founded TriBeCa Productions, a film studio, with actor Robert De Niro in the lower Manhattan neighborhood of TriBeCa. In the spring of 2002, Jane and Bobby co-organized the first annual TriBeCa Film Festival which has dramatically grown in popularity each year since.

Jane Rosenthal is married to Craig Hatkoff and lives in New York City. They have 2 children, Juliana and Isabella.
